Role of Feedback in Understanding the Environment
Meaning
Feedback in marketing refers to the information that a business receives from customers, employees, and the market about its products, services, and strategies. It is a valuable tool for understanding the marketing environment.
The marketing environment is constantly changing, and feedback helps businesses stay aware of these changes. It provides real-time information about what is happening in the market and how customers are reacting.
Importance of Feedback
Understanding Customer Needs
Feedback helps businesses understand customer preferences, expectations, and satisfaction levels. Customers may share their opinions through reviews, surveys, or direct communication. This information helps companies improve their products and services.
Identifying Problems
Feedback helps in identifying problems in products, services, or marketing strategies. For example, if customers complain about product quality, the company can take steps to improve it.
Improving Decision Making
Feedback provides useful information that supports better decision-making. Managers can use feedback to evaluate their current strategies and make necessary changes.
Monitoring Market Trends
Feedback helps businesses understand current market trends. Customer opinions and buying patterns give clues about changing preferences and future demand.
Sources of Feedback
Customers
Customers are the main source of feedback. Their reviews, complaints, and suggestions provide direct information about product performance and satisfaction.
Employees
Employees interact with customers and understand their needs. They can provide valuable feedback about customer behavior and market conditions.
Sales Data
Sales performance also acts as feedback. An increase or decrease in sales shows how well a product is performing in the market.
Market Research
Surveys, interviews, and research studies provide structured feedback about the environment. This helps businesses make informed decisions.
Benefits of Feedback
Helps in Adaptation
Feedback allows businesses to adapt to changes in the marketing environment. It helps them modify their strategies according to customer needs and market conditions.
Enhances Customer Satisfaction
When companies act on feedback, they improve their products and services. This leads to higher customer satisfaction and loyalty.
Encourages Innovation
Feedback often includes suggestions for improvement. This encourages businesses to develop new ideas and innovations.
Reduces Risk
By understanding feedback, companies can avoid mistakes and reduce risks. They can take corrective actions before problems become serious.
Continuous Process
Feedback is not a one-time activity. It is a continuous process that helps businesses stay updated with changes in the environment. Regular feedback ensures that the company remains responsive and competitive.
